Date: Tuesday, June 16, 2015 @ 21:47:44 Author: bpiotrowski Revision: 240961
upgpkg: lvm2 2.02.121-1 new upstream release Modified: lvm2/trunk/PKGBUILD Deleted: lvm2/trunk/0001-lvmetad.c-ignore-lvmetad-global-handle-on-disconnect.patch -----------------------------------------------------------------+ 0001-lvmetad.c-ignore-lvmetad-global-handle-on-disconnect.patch | 29 ---------- PKGBUILD | 15 +---- 2 files changed, 5 insertions(+), 39 deletions(-) Deleted: 0001-lvmetad.c-ignore-lvmetad-global-handle-on-disconnect.patch =================================================================== --- 0001-lvmetad.c-ignore-lvmetad-global-handle-on-disconnect.patch 2015-06-16 19:40:13 UTC (rev 240960) +++ 0001-lvmetad.c-ignore-lvmetad-global-handle-on-disconnect.patch 2015-06-16 19:47:44 UTC (rev 240961) @@ -1,29 +0,0 @@ -From f8bf6410954fcf82bf28852e0dba015c6b7f19dc Mon Sep 17 00:00:00 2001 -From: Ondrej Kozina <okoz...@redhat.com> -Date: Fri, 22 May 2015 14:48:28 +0200 -Subject: [PATCH] lvmetad.c: ignore lvmetad global handle on disconnect - -do not unset lvmetad global handle on disconnect. This is -hotfix for issue described in: -https://www.redhat.com/archives/linux-lvm/2015-May/msg00008.html - -Reported-by: Christian Hesse <l...@eworm.de> ---- - lib/cache/lvmetad.c | 1 - - 1 file changed, 1 deletion(-) - -diff --git a/lib/cache/lvmetad.c b/lib/cache/lvmetad.c -index 68162b6..73a382c 100644 ---- a/lib/cache/lvmetad.c -+++ b/lib/cache/lvmetad.c -@@ -39,7 +39,6 @@ void lvmetad_disconnect(void) - if (_lvmetad_connected) - daemon_close(_lvmetad); - _lvmetad_connected = 0; -- _lvmetad_cmd = NULL; - } - - void lvmetad_init(struct cmd_context *cmd) --- -2.4.2 - Modified: PKGBUILD =================================================================== --- PKGBUILD 2015-06-16 19:40:13 UTC (rev 240960) +++ PKGBUILD 2015-06-16 19:47:44 UTC (rev 240961) @@ -4,8 +4,8 @@ pkgbase=lvm2 pkgname=('lvm2' 'device-mapper') -pkgver=2.02.120 -pkgrel=2 +pkgver=2.02.121 +pkgrel=1 arch=('i686' 'x86_64') url="http://sourceware.org/lvm2/" license=('GPL2' 'LGPL2.1') @@ -16,16 +16,14 @@ lvm2_hook sd-lvm2_install 11-dm-initramfs.rules - lvm2-make-sockets-static.patch - 0001-lvmetad.c-ignore-lvmetad-global-handle-on-disconnect.patch) -sha1sums=('34f015ee90316c1afc72f715a468028e0f89b705' + lvm2-make-sockets-static.patch) +sha1sums=('618b94b01a719afa9ba1714f584c912658211615' 'SKIP' '40ef991650555b904e73bcc3f344d736722e27ca' 'ff0fdf0a3005a41acd4b36865056109effc3474b' '86c18852409dc03f38bdd734ac3e7b54bed9c4ce' 'f6a554eea9557c3c236df2943bb6e7e723945c41' - 'b084512af42f2e16cdccd8b7ee4de27b574d1f94' - '4506a6d149430009ecd949c9413b5cf4b28899af') + 'b084512af42f2e16cdccd8b7ee4de27b574d1f94') validpgpkeys=('88437EF5C077BD113D3B7224228191C1567E2C17') prepare() { @@ -36,9 +34,6 @@ # make systemd sockets static patch -p1 -i "${srcdir}/lvm2-make-sockets-static.patch" - - # pvscan segfaults in initramfs - patch -p1 -i "${srcdir}/0001-lvmetad.c-ignore-lvmetad-global-handle-on-disconnect.patch" } build() {